Thought Leader Liaison, Hematology – North Central/Great Lakes/Wisconsin, Michigan, Ohio, Indiana

  • The Thought Leader Liaison (TLL), Hematology builds and manages strategic relationships with a select group of U.S. external experts (EEs), with a deliberate focus on cultivating partnerships and insights across both academic and community oncology settings to ensure commercial strategies reflect the realities of where patients receive care.

  • This role is accountable for generating strategic insights, translating science to actionability, and building brand advocacy. This includes leading strategic engagement with key external experts through robust engagement planning and insight generation aligned to brand and therapeutic area strategies.

  • The TLL generates strategic insights through ongoing interactions with external experts, congresses and executive engagements, while working closely with US/Global Commercial, Medical, and Regulatory partners to translate field perspectives into meaningful business actions that shape brand strategy.

  • TLLs support the oncology in-line brands within their geography while helping prepare the organization for successful oncology launches through disease-state engagement, external expert partnership, and insights that inform future commercial strategy.

  • Sixgeographieswill cover the UnitedStates, each aligned with an Oncology Field Vice President, who will be animportant stakeholder.

About GSK

GSK is a British multinational pharmaceutical company that specializes in researching, developing, and manufacturing a wide range of prescription drugs and vaccines. The company was founded in 2000 through the merger of Glaxo Wellcome and SmithKline Beecham. GSK's products are used to treat a variety of conditions including respiratory diseases, HIV/AIDS, and cancer. The company operates in over 150 countries and has a workforce of over 99,000 employees. GSK is headquartered in Brentford, England and is listed on the London Stock Exchange and the New York Stock Exchange.
